Device Alternative And Logistical Concerns
As for standardactigraphy, the limitation is that people can lie in mattress awake for prolongedperiods without transferring, and in that case, the algorithm would misclassify wakeepochs as sleep. For this reason, the primary era of shopper sleepwearables were limited in detecting wake. Also, regardless of attempts todifferentiate sleep phases utilizing motion-based pattern classification algorithms(see 28), Plataforma laudos psicolóGicos these gadgets are limited tothe binary detection of sleep and wake. Based on this intrinsic limitation, itis unlikely that further improvements within the ranges of accuracy in sleepmeasurement (wake/sleep and sleep stage classification) might be achieved withmotion-only primarily based gadgets. It is important to acknowledge that consumer wearables are industrial devicesdesigned for basic consumers and usually are not particularly developed for clinical orresearch purposes. The algorithms utilized by these devices are proprietary and no rawdata (direct sensor studying earlier than any algorithms’ implementation) arecurrently out there. Also, wearable firms can change their algorithms withoutnotice, an essential aspect to consider when using a device over a sure period oftime, and notably for longitudinal studies.

Patients repeatedly used pulse oximeters to watch oxygen saturation during the 12-week exercise program. The use of wearable expertise allowed for real-time monitoring of the oxygen levels and activity, which motivated the affected person and ensured compliance with the treatment plan. The outcomes show enhanced COPD evaluation take a look at scores, observed by the intervention period’s end. These results recommend utilizing wearable technology and cellular apps for continual ailments corresponding to COPD [46].
